Burr-Brown DACs: PCM1796 (THD 0.0005%, SNR 120dB, Crosstalk -119dB).

Flagship Cirrus Logic DACs: CS4398 (THD 0.0005%, SNR 120dB).

If you know that you're going to get a separate amp anyway, why not just get the amp and a pre/pro now?
Because, in my opinion, a mid to high-end receiver is simply a better investment.

No, I'm talking about Denon's flagship receiver but the 876 would rate as an upper-end receiver and it's simply more economical for me to put my money in a receiver with the latest technology, one that offers me an abundance of HDMI inputs and good quality video scaling.

Most processors I know cost a heck of a lot more than most receivers and still lack the latest technology and functions available. Another reason is that I simply can't afford a preamp that offers the latest HD audio formats and sufficient HDMI inputs as well as the latest and greatest features.

I know that Emotiva are going to release an affordable processor that has these functions at a ridiculous price of $699 (I think) but I've just about had it with importing. I imported dual MFW-15 subwoofers a few months back. Now that was a very stressful process.

Unfortunately for me, processors or preamps that offer the same level of functionality cost a whole lot more than the 876. I just feel that a high-end receiver is more economical and money better spent.
